Given an integer n, create a matrix whose diagonal elements will be square matrices of size 1 to n.
For example:
n=2
z =
1 0 0
0 2 2
0 2 2
n=3
z =
1 0 0 0 0 0
0 2 2 0 0 0
0 2 2 0 0 0
0 0 0 3 3 3
0 0 0 3 3 3
0 0 0 3 3 3
